Real Teachers & Small Groups | Online Virtual School
SponsoredLearn a new language effectively with our online language courses. Flexible langua…Best Language Learning Lessons | Best Language Lessons of 2025
SponsoredSee the Top 10 Ranked Language Learning Lessons in 2025 & Make an Informed …Get Fluent in No Time · Improve Your Skills · Compare Online · Easy To Use Platforms

Feedback